AbstractMap.SimpleEntry<K, V> is used to maintain a key and a value entry. The value can be changed using the setValue method. This class facilitates the process of building custom map implementations.
setValue(V value) method of AbstractMap.SimpleEntry<K, V> used to replace the current value of map with the specified value passed as parameter.
Syntax:
public V setValue(V value)
Parameters: This method accepts the value we want to set.
Return value: This method return the old value corresponding to the entry.
Below programs illustrate setValue(V value) method:
Program 1:
// Java program to demonstrate // AbstractMap.SimpleEntry.setValue() method   import java.util.*;   public class GFG {       @SuppressWarnings ({ "unchecked" , "rawtypes" })     public static void main(String[] args)     {           AbstractMap.SimpleEntry<Integer, Integer>             map             = new AbstractMap                   .SimpleEntry( 0 , 123 );           // change value to 2122425         Integer newValue = 2122425 ;         Integer oldValue = map.setValue(newValue);           System.out.println( "Value changed from " + oldValue                            + " to " + map.getValue());     } } |
Value changed from 123 to 2122425
Program 2:
// Java program to demonstrate // AbstractMap.SimpleEntry.setValue() method   import java.util.*;   public class GFG {       @SuppressWarnings ({ "unchecked" , "rawtypes" })     public static void main(String[] args)     {           AbstractMap.SimpleEntry<String, String> map             = new AbstractMap                   .SimpleEntry<String, String>( "Captain:" , "Dhoni" );           // change value to Kohli         String newValue = "Kohli" ;         String oldValue = map.setValue(newValue);           System.out.println( "Value changed from " + oldValue                            + " to " + map.getValue());     } } |
Value changed from Dhoni to Kohli
